Swelling around the piercing could be exacerbated by any number of more innocuous things: Tightness: Piercings that have the back on too tightly can cause a pinching of the ear in between the front and back of the earring. This can cause irritation and swelling. Sleeping position: Sleeping on your jewelry can also lead to irritation.

How to use ice for pain behind ear and neck: Put some crushed ice in a plastic sealable bag and cover with a towel. Place the cold compress on your sore ear or sore neck to help reduce swelling and pain. Apply for 15 minutes at a time. The main symptom of trigeminal neuralgia is sudden attacks of severe, sharp, shooting facial pain that last from a few seconds to about 2 minutes. The pain is often described as excruciating, like an electric shock. Excessively flexible and soft cartilage can also be a reason for this issue, as can ear piercings., Apr 15, 2016 · Symptoms of an Outer Ear Infection. You may have an outer ear infection if you experience the following symptoms: Itching in the ear canal. Ear pain that gets worse when the ear is touched or pulled. Redness and swelling of the ear canal. Painful lump in the ear canal. Drainage from the ear. , How to use ice for pain behind ear and neck: Put some crushed ice in a plastic sealable bag and cover with a towel.
